C3 AI is seeking a Chief of Staff to serve as a force multiplier to the Chief Executive Officer. This role is a unique blend of strategy, operations, and execution, partnering directly with the CEO on the most consequential decisions facing the company. The Chief of Staff will drive cross-functional initiatives, operationalize the CEO’s priorities across the executive leadership team, and ensure decisions translate into measurable outcomes across the organization. The role is located onsite at our Redwood City, CA headquarters.
Responsibilities:
- CEO Thought Partnership: Serve as a trusted advisor and sounding board to the CEO on strategy, prioritization, and the most important open questions facing the business. Pressure-test thinking with rigor, structure, and intellectual honesty.
- Strategic Initiatives: Lead high-priority, cross-functional initiatives end-to-end — from problem definition and analysis through alignment and execution. Initiatives may span pricing strategy, market entry, organizational design, M&A diligence, or new product bets.
- Executive Operating Cadence: Own the rhythms that drive alignment across the company, including executive leadership team meetings, OKR cycles, all-hands, and quarterly planning. Ensure decisions are documented, communicated, and followed through.
- Decision Memos and Analysis: Translate complex, open-ended business problems into structured plans, decision memos, and data-driven recommendations the CEO and leadership team can act on within compressed timelines.
- Technical Depth: Engage substantively with the product, platform, and data. Read code and architecture documents, query the data warehouse, and reason about technical tradeoffs alongside engineering leadership.
- External Representation: Represent the CEO in select internal and external forums, including customer executive briefings, partner discussions, and executive recruiting.
- Organizational Health: Identify gaps, bottlenecks, and broken processes before they surface elsewhere — and either drive resolution directly or assign the right owner.
Qualifications:
- 8–12 years of progressive experience combining top-tier management consulting (McKinsey, Bain, BCG) and an operating role at a high-growth technology company.
- Bachelor’s degree required, preferably in Computer Science, Engineering, Mathematics, Physics, or a related technical discipline; MBA from a top-tier program strongly preferred.
- Demonstrated technical fluency — able to engage credibly with engineering and product leaders on architecture, AI/ML, and data infrastructure topics.
- Exceptional structured problem-solving: ability to decompose ambiguous problems, build the underlying analysis, and produce executive-ready written recommendations under tight deadlines.
- World-class written and verbal communication, including experience drafting executive memos and presentations for senior leadership audiences.
- High-agency operator who defaults to action, navigates ambiguity without a playbook, and consistently closes loops without prompting.
- Discreet, low-ego, and trusted with highly sensitive information, decisions, and relationships.
- Genuine intellectual curiosity about enterprise AI and a long-term commitment to the mission.
Preferred Qualifications:
- Prior Chief of Staff, founding team, or early operator experience at a high-growth enterprise software or AI company.
- Experience operating in a CEO Office or executive staff function at a public or late-stage company.
- Direct experience with AI/ML, enterprise SaaS, or cloud infrastructure markets.
